Henry Woo (March 18, 1929 – November 24, 2014) was a provincial level politician from Alberta, Canada. He was born in Lethbridge, Alberta and he served as a member of the Legislative Assembly of Alberta from 1979 to 1986. During his time in the legislature he sat in the back benches as a member of the governing Progressive Conservative party.

Political career

Woo ran for a seat to the Alberta Legislature in the 1979 Alberta general election. He won the new electoral district of Edmonton-Sherwood Park to pick it up for the governing Progressive Conservatives.

In the 2nd Legislative Session Woo presented a petition of over 11,000 signatures to the Assembly to prevent the City of Edmonton annexing Strathcona County.

Woo ran for a second term in the 1982 general election. He won re-election with a very high plurality of votes. He retired from provincial politics at dissolution of the legislature in 1986. Woo died at the age of 85 on November 24, 2014.
